Win10能否轻松开启虚拟机?
win10能开虚拟机吗

首页 2025-01-27 16:26:56



Win10能开虚拟机吗?深度解析与全面指南 在信息技术飞速发展的今天,虚拟化技术已成为提高资源利用率、简化系统管理、增强系统兼容性的重要手段

    虚拟机(Virtual Machine, VM)作为虚拟化技术的核心应用之一,使得用户能够在同一物理硬件上运行多个操作系统,极大地提升了工作效率和灵活性

    那么,作为广泛使用的操作系统——Windows 10(以下简称Win10),是否支持虚拟机运行呢?答案是肯定的,而且Win10不仅支持虚拟机,还能以多种方式高效运行虚拟机

    本文将深入探讨Win10下虚拟机的可行性、配置方法、常用软件以及性能优化策略,为您提供一份详尽的指南

     一、Win10与虚拟机:技术基础与兼容性 1.1 技术基础 虚拟机技术通过在宿主机(Host Machine)上模拟出一套完整的硬件环境,使得来宾操作系统(Guest OS)可以在这个虚拟环境中运行,而无需直接访问物理硬件

    这一过程依赖于虚拟化软件(如Hypervisor)的支持,Hypervisor负责硬件资源的分配与管理,确保来宾系统与宿主机系统之间的隔离与安全性

     1.2 Win10的兼容性 微软自Windows 8起便内置了Hyper-V虚拟化技术,到Win10时,这一功能得到了进一步完善

    Hyper-V不仅支持创建和管理虚拟机,还提供了高性能的虚拟化解决方案

    此外,Win10良好的硬件兼容性意味着大多数现代PC都能满足运行虚拟机的硬件需求,包括足够的内存、CPU支持虚拟化技术(如Intel VT-x或AMD-V)以及足够的存储空间

     二、在Win10上安装与配置虚拟机 2.1 启用Hyper-V 要在Win10上运行虚拟机,首先需要启用Hyper-V功能

    步骤如下: - 打开“控制面板”,选择“程序和功能”

     - 点击左侧的“启用或关闭Windows功能”

     - 在弹出的窗口中,找到“Hyper-V”选项,勾选所有子项,然后点击“确定”

     - 系统将提示重启以完成安装

     2.2 创建虚拟机 启用Hyper-V后,可以通过Hyper-V管理器来创建和管理虚拟机: - 打开“Hyper-V管理器”

     - 在右侧操作面板中选择“新建虚拟机”

     - 按照向导提示,设置虚拟机名称、内存大小、网络配置、虚拟硬盘位置和大小等

     - 选择要安装的来宾操作系统ISO镜像文件,完成虚拟机创建

     2.3 安装来宾操作系统 虚拟机创建完成后,双击虚拟机名称启动它

    此时,虚拟机将模拟开机过程,用户可以像安装普通电脑上的操作系统一样,通过ISO镜像文件安装来宾操作系统

     三、Win10下常用的虚拟机软件 虽然Hyper-V是Win10内置的虚拟化解决方案,但市场上还有其他几款流行的虚拟机软件,它们提供了更丰富的功能和更好的兼容性,特别是在处理特定类型的工作负载时表现更佳

     3.1 VirtualBox Oracle VirtualBox是一款开源的虚拟机软件,以其跨平台兼容性、易用性和高效性著称

    它支持广泛的操作系统,包括Windows、Linux、macOS等,且配置灵活,适合个人用户和小型企业使用

     3.2 VMware Workstation/Fusion VMware Workstation(适用于Windows)和VMware Fusion(适用于macOS)是专业级的虚拟化解决方案,提供了强大的性能、高级的网络配置选项以及无缝的多操作系统集成能力

    尽管它们是付费软件,但对于需要高性能虚拟化和复杂虚拟网络环境的专业用户来说,是值得的投资

     3.3 Parallels Desktop Parallels Desktop专为macOS设计,允许在Mac上无缝运行Windows、Linux等多种操作系统

    它以其直观的界面、快速的安装过程和与macOS的深度集成而广受好评,尤其适合需要在Mac上运行Windows应用的用户

     四、性能优化与资源管理 4.1 内存与CPU分配 为虚拟机分配合理的内存和CPU资源是确保其流畅运行的关键

    通常,应根据来宾操作系统的最低要求和宿主机上的可用资源来决定

    避免为单个虚拟机分配过多资源,以免影响宿主机的正常运行

     4.2 存储优化 虚拟硬盘(VHD/VDI)的性能直接影响虚拟机的整体表现

    使用SSD作为虚拟硬盘的存储介质可以显著提升读写速度

    此外,定期碎片整理虚拟硬盘、启用虚拟化软件的缓存机制也有助于提高性能

     4.3 网络配置 根据需求,虚拟机可以配置为桥接模式(虚拟机与宿主机在同一网络中,拥有独立IP)、NAT模式(虚拟机通过宿主机访问外部网络,共享宿主机IP)或仅主机模式(虚拟机与宿主机之间通信,无法访问外部网络)

    正确配置网络模式对于实现虚拟机与外界的通信至关重要

     4.4 电源管理 虚拟机的电源管理策略应根据实际使用情况灵活调整

    例如,在不使用时可以将虚拟机置于挂起或保存状态,以减少资源消耗

    同时,监控虚拟机的电源使用情况,避免过度消耗导致宿主机性能下降

     五、安全与隔离 虽然虚拟机提供了操作系统间的隔离,但仍需采取额外的安全措施以确保系统的安全性

    这包括定期更新操作系统和应用程序、安装防病毒软件、使用强密码策略、限制虚拟机对外部网络的访问权限等

    此外,对于敏感数据的处理,应考虑使用加密技术保护虚拟硬盘和通信数据

     六、总结 综上所述,Win10不仅支持虚拟机运行,而且通过内置的Hyper-V以及第三方虚拟机软件,提供了灵活、高效的虚拟化解决方案

    用户可以根据自己的需求和资源情况,选择合适的虚拟化工具和配置策略,实现多操作系统的并行运行,提高工作效率和系统兼容性

    同时,注意性能优化与安全隔离,确保虚拟机环境的高效与安全

    随着虚拟化技术的不断进步,Win10下的虚拟机应用将会更加广泛和深入,为数字时代的工作与学习带来更多便利

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道